McGuire Fields in New York is the ideal location for walking and running enthusiasts. With a range of essential amenities such as multiple leisure playgrounds, wheelchair-friendly paths, and numerous picnic sites, the park provides the perfect setting for a day of outdoor activity. Additionally, sports facilities including baseball courts, tennis courts, beach volleyball courts, and swimming pools cater to individuals looking to engage in various physical activities. The park's wheelchair-friendly accessibility ensures that everyone can enjoy the beautiful surroundings. FAQs About McGuire Fields
Are there facilities or amenities for walkers/runners in McGuire Fields?
Yes, McGuire Fields offers a range of amenities for walkers and runners, including picnic sites, leisure playground, and wheelchair-friendly pathways.
How accessible is McGuire Fields?
McGuire Fields is wheelchair-friendly, providing accessibility for all visitors to enjoy the park.
What kind of sports can I do in McGuire Fields?
In McGuire Fields, you can enjoy sports such as baseball, tennis, beach volleyball, and swimming. The park also has a shelter for your convenience.
